I'm part of the academy up here in Westmorland (assume it's the same thing)... We sign up to attend all development meetings, and academy meetings unless we have good excuse... Requires more commitment but is well worth it!! Gets your name known more around the county and opens up opportunities if you do well. For example I've since been put forward for the national young referees development programme, and into the north west regional referees development group which is headed by Anthony Taylor...

If you're willing for a bit more work, for a hell of a lot of game, then I would definitely say go for it!!
